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ges for Technical Expertise roles by seniority?
Junior AI Ops Engineer: $70k–$90k, Mid‑level: $90k–$120k, Senior: $120k–$150k, Lead: $150k–$180k.
What skills and certifications do employers prioritize in Technical Expertise?
Key skills include Python, Kubernetes, Terraform, Docker, CI/CD (GitLab, Jenkins), and observability (Prometheus, Grafana). Preferred certifications are AWS Certified Solutions Architect – Associate, GCP Professional Cloud Architect, Certified Kubernetes Administrator (CKA), and ML‑Ops certificates such as TensorFlow Developer.
Is remote work common for Technical Expertise positions?
About 75% of listings offer full‑time remote or hybrid arrangements. Employers often list 'Remote' or 'Hybrid' in the job title; check the location field or tags for 'Remote'.
What career progression paths exist within Technical Expertise?
Typical ladder: Junior Cloud Engineer → Senior Cloud Engineer → Lead Cloud Architect → Director of Cloud Services → VP of Engineering. Each step adds responsibility for architecture design, team leadership, and strategic roadmap.
